My rear non-sport rotors cracked in the same way at the track once. I don't know their original source. I don't use the emergency brake in the paddock but the hot pads could cause dissimilar cooling just being in proximity when really hot. I'm guessing that is what happened.

I cracked a non-drilled/slotted rotor once, but I was being a bonehead and running the rotors with substantial micro-cracking all the way around. Had I followed my own advice and pulled them when the cracks were 1/3 of the way across the rotor, it never would have happened.
